PROCEDURE
实验过程
Into a 5,000 ml 3-necked roundbottom flask purged and maintained with an inert atmosphere of nitrogen, was placed a solution of lithium aluminum hydride (54.0 g, 1.42 mol) in tetrahydrofuran (3,500 ml) at 0° C. This was followed by the dropwise addition of a solution of ethyl 1-benzylprolinate (330 g, 1.42 mol) in tetrahydrofuran (500 ml), maintaining an internal temperature of 0° C. (2 hours total addition time). The resulting solution was allowed to stir for 2 hours while the temperature was maintained at 0° C. The reaction mixture was then quenched by the addition of water. The solution was filtered, and the filtration residue was washed once with 500 ml of tetrahydrofuran. The filtrate was concentrated by evaporation under vacuum using a rotary evaporator. The residue was dissolved in 3,000 ml of ethyl acetate, dried over sodium sulfate, filtered and concentrated to afford 1-benzylpyrrolidin-2-yl)methanol, which was used without further purification.
